BAR 29. Intoxicating Liquor shall be sold or supplied at such hours as the Council may from time to time determine, provided that, at all times, these hours are within the hours as laid down in the Registration of Clubs (Northern Ireland) Order 1996. The Council may shorten these hours from time to time should they deem it necessary. A statement of the hours during which Intoxicating Liquor may be supplied on the premises shall be exhibited, printed in plain type, in a conspicuous part of the Club premises. The Council may extend the hours on special occasions, not exceeding 52 annually, provided that at least 7 days notice of their intention to make such extension shall be given to the Sub Divisional Commander of the Police Service of Northern Ireland and provided that written authority has been received from him or her. Intoxicating Liquors shall not be sold or supplied to any person under 18 years of age. Intoxicating Liquor shall not be sold or supplied toMembers of the Club for consumption outside the premises of the Club except where the liquor is supplied in such quantities and during such hours, being hours within the permitted hours and on such days as the Sub-Divisional Commander of The Police Service of Northern Ireland aforesaid may authorise in writing. A visitor shall not be supplied with Intoxicating Liquor in the Club premises unless on the invitation and in the company of a Member. 30. No member of the Council and no Manager or staff employed in the Club shall have any personal interest in the sale of intoxicating liquors therein or in the profits arising from such sale.
